Quick Assessment

This set of letterbooks is designed for early readers aged 5 to 8, focusing on foundational language, reading, writing, and listening skills. Each book uses multisensory and multimodal activities to engage young learners with the alphabet, excluding Q & K and X & Y which are combined. This collection supports early literacy development in a structured and interactive way appropriate for grade 2 reading level.
